You seem to have figured this out, but FTR:
* Remove [1] or re-upload [2] the package with test: added to hints
* Upload an override.hint with replace-versions: [3]

Note that due to the way the depsolver works, replace-versions: doesn't do anything if the package would still be chosen to install.

(calm tries to warn about that, but it seems you've tripped over a bug where it doesn't take test: into consideration and warns when it shouldn't)
